The series comprises thirty-nine [1] 60-minute episodes (including commercial time) and was broadcast on free-to-air China Television (CTV) (中視) from 15 August 2006 to 6 October 2006, Mondays to Fridays at 20:00. The story of The Hospital is based on the 2000 Chinese novel of the same title by Taiwanese author Hou Wenyong (侯文詠).

Scrubs (stylized as [scrubs]) is an American medical sitcom created by Bill Lawrence that aired from October 2, 2001, to March 17, 2010, on NBC and later ABC.The series follows the lives of employees at the fictional Sacred Heart Hospital, which is a teaching hospital.

Based at Southampton General Hospital, [1] the programme tracked the progress of selected patients, including outpatients, at the hospital. The series was broadcast live [1] every weekday on BBC One, in a daytime slot. 61 episodes of the programme were aired in total; 58 of them in 1998 [2] (from April to June), and the other three in 2002.
